How It Works
PCR tubes function as reaction vessels that contain the polymerase chain reaction mixture during thermal cycling. The polypropylene material provides optimal thermal conductivity to ensure rapid and uniform heat transfer from the thermal cycler block to the reaction mixture. The 0.2mL volume is optimized for standard PCR reaction volumes while minimizing dead space and ensuring complete mixing during thermal cycling.
The individually attached flat caps create an airtight seal that prevents evaporation and contamination during the repeated heating and cooling cycles. The ultra-clear material allows for visual inspection of reaction mixtures and optimal light transmission for real-time PCR fluorescence detection. The strip format enables parallel processing of 8 samples while maintaining individual sample integrity and preventing cross-contamination between adjacent wells.

Practical Tips
Allow tubes to equilibrate to room temperature before use to prevent condensation formation during setup.
Why: Temperature equilibration prevents water condensation that can dilute reaction mixtures and affect PCR efficiency.
Use barrier pipette tips when dispensing reactions to prevent cross-contamination between samples.
Why: Barrier tips prevent aerosol contamination that could lead to false positive results in sensitive PCR assays.
Store unused strips in original packaging to maintain sterility and prevent UV degradation.
Why: Proper storage preserves tube integrity and prevents contamination that could compromise reaction results.
Ensure complete cap sealing by pressing down firmly on each position before thermal cycling.
Why: Proper sealing prevents evaporation during cycling which can concentrate reactants and affect amplification efficiency.
Check for proper tube-to-block contact if experiencing uneven amplification across strip positions.
Why: Poor thermal contact can create temperature variations that lead to inconsistent PCR performance between samples.
Handle used tubes as potentially contaminated material according to laboratory biosafety protocols.
Why: PCR products and templates may contain biological material requiring appropriate disposal and decontamination procedures.

What thermal cycler brands are these tubes compatible with?
The 0.2mL 8-strip format is compatible with standard thermal cyclers that accommodate this common tube format, including most major manufacturers. Verify compatibility with your specific model's block configuration.
Can these tubes withstand repeated freeze-thaw cycles for sample storage?
The polypropylene construction can withstand multiple freeze-thaw cycles, though repeated cycling may affect cap seal integrity. For long-term storage, consider transferring samples to dedicated storage tubes.
What is the maximum temperature these tubes can withstand?
Polypropylene PCR tubes typically withstand temperatures up to 121°C, suitable for standard PCR thermal cycling. Consult product datasheet for specific temperature ratings and cycling limits.
Are the tubes suitable for real-time PCR fluorescence detection?
Yes, the ultra-clear polypropylene provides optimal optical clarity for fluorescence detection across standard wavelengths used in real-time PCR applications.
How should unused tubes be stored to maintain sterility?
Store in original packaging in a clean, dry environment away from direct sunlight and temperature extremes to maintain sterility and material properties.
Can individual tubes be separated from the strip if needed?
The 8-strip format is designed as an integrated unit. Separation of individual tubes may compromise structural integrity and is not recommended for optimal performance.
